A Gene Therapy Study of SPK-8011QQ in Adults With Severe or Moderately Severe Hemophilia A

A Phase 2b, Single-Arm, Open-Label, Multicenter Study of the Safety of SPK-8011QQ in Adults With Severe or Moderately Severe Hemophilia A

Summary

This study will assess the safety and tolerability of SPK-8011QQ in adult males with moderately severe to severe hemophilia A.
